Spray-Dried vs Freeze-Dried Fruit Powder
Neither process wins every application. Spray-dried powders often prioritize throughput and easy reconstitution; freeze-dried powders often prioritize whole-fruit character and premium color.

Spray-drying and freeze-drying can both produce useful food ingredients, but they start from different process logic. Spray-drying atomizes a liquid feed into heated air for rapid drying. Freeze-drying freezes the material and removes ice by sublimation under vacuum. The best choice depends on composition, label target, sensory goals, factory process and budget.
Buyer comparison
| Criterion | Spray-Dried | Freeze-dried |
|---|---|---|
| Typical feed | Juice, purée, extract or emulsion | Whole fruit, purée or prepared material |
| Drying environment | Rapid contact with heated air | Frozen material under vacuum |
| Carrier use | Often used for sticky fruit feeds | May be carrier-free or formulated |
| Color and flavor | Depends strongly on heat and carrier | Often selected for premium fruit character |
| Reconstitution | Can be highly soluble with the right carrier | May disperse with visible fruit solids |
| Scale and economics | High-throughput continuous production | Longer batch process and premium cost |
Carriers change the comparison
Sugary and acidic fruit feeds can be sticky during spray-drying, so maltodextrin, gum arabic, starches or other carriers may be used to improve drying yield, flow or reconstitution. That can be technically valuable, but it changes fruit percentage, ingredient declaration, dosage and sensory intensity. Freeze-dried products can also contain carriers, so never infer composition from the process name alone.
When spray-dried can be the better fit
- Instant beverage mixes where fast reconstitution is critical.
- Large-volume formulas with a strict ingredient cost target.
- Encapsulated flavors, oils or extracts that need a carrier system.
- Applications where flow and automated dosing matter more than whole-fruit identity.
When freeze-dried can be the better fit
- Premium products built around recognizable fruit content.
- Applications where vivid natural color and fruit character lead the value proposition.
- Clean-label formulas seeking a carrier-free whole-fruit option.
- Food service, bakery and culinary uses that benefit from flexible dosage.
Do not choose by process name alone
Research comparisons show that carrier type, feed composition and process settings can matter as much as the drying category. A well-designed spray-dried powder can outperform a poorly designed freeze-dried powder in solubility or stability. A carrier-free freeze-dried fruit can outperform a diluted spray-dried formula in color or fruit intensity. Judge the exact specification and sample.
Run a side-by-side buyer test
Compare equal finished-product doses, not equal spoonfuls. Record fruit percentage, ingredient list, color, flavor, wetting, sediment, process loss, shelf behavior and cost per finished unit. The winner is the powder that meets the product brief with the lowest total formulation and operating risk.
